If circuit breakers act as the muscles that do the heavy lifting, are the brains that make the decisions. A relay continuously monitors electrical parameters (such as current, voltage, frequency, and phase angle) via Instrument Transformers (Current Transformers [CTs] and Potential Transformers [PTs]).
